Conceived out of the human need to be in motion, the Mikado Chair was ergonomically designed with dynamism in mind. Boasting a reclining backrest, height-adjustable seat and soft-braked castors to help you move through space, the chair offers increased mobility while seated, allowing you to make fine adjustments for maximum comfort.
Vitra’s swivel chair is a versatile addition to any dining area, lounge or meeting room; its sleek design brings a refined aesthetic that integrates effortlessly into any modern interior. Built with modular components that can be exchanged, and upholstered in a choice of robust, high-quality woollen fabrics, the Mikado is sure to provide long-term utility that endures the challenges of home and work life.

Edward Barber studied Interior Design at Leeds Polytechnic and in 1992 moved to London to study Architecture and Interiors at the Royal College of Art.
Jay Osgerby studied furniture design at Ravensbourne College of Art and in 1992 moved to the RCA to study Architecture and Interiors. Edward and Jay met at the RCA and in 1996 they formed BarberOsgerby.
Together they now have an extensive and diverse portfolio of modern furniture and contemporary lighting for designer brands such as Isokon Plus, Magis, KnollStudio, Flos, Asplund, Cappellini and Vitra.
